When Was Christina Aguilera Born? Verified Biography and Key Milestones

Birth Date and Place

Christina Aguilera was born December 18, 1980 in Staten Island, New York, United States. She is an American singer, songwriter, and television personality who rose to fame as a teen star in the late 1990s. Her full name is Christine María Aguilera. This birthdate is widely reported in authoritative biographies, reputable news archives, and official biographies released by her representation over the years.

Breakthrough and Rise to Stardom

Aguilera signed with RCA Records in the late 1990s and released her self-titled debut album in 1999. The album included the hit single Genie in a Bottle, which topped charts internationally and established her as a major pop force. Her powerful vocals and wide range distinguished her from many peers and set the stage for a multi-decade career. Subsequent albums, including Mi Reflejo and Stripped, showcased her evolving artistry and willingness to take creative risks.

Artistic Evolution and Impact

Over the years, Aguilera has transitioned from pop ballads to more soulful, jazz-infused work, demonstrating vocal maturity and genre versatility. Albums like Back to Basics and Liberation reflect her ongoing experimentation and commitment to authentic expression. Critics often highlight her technical skill and emotional depth, while fans continue to engage with her catalog across streaming platforms and physical releases.
